Quality Assurance Manager
We are seeking an experienced and results-driven Quality Manager to lead Electrical Quality Assurance and Quality Control activities on a large-scale semiconductor construction project. This role is responsible for developing, implementing, and managing the project quality program to ensure all electrical installations, testing, documentation, and turnover activities meet project specifications, TSMC standards, NFPA requirements, manufacturer OEM requirements, and all applicable codes and regulatory compliance requirements. The Quality Manager will provide leadership to QA/QC personnel, coordinate with construction and commissioning teams, and serve as the primary quality interface with the client and subcontractors.

- Develop, implement, and maintain the project Electrical QA/QC Program.
- Lead and manage QA/QC technicians.
- Verify compliance with NEC, IEEE standards, OEM requirements, project specifications, drawings, and TSMC quality standards.
- Establish and maintain Inspection and Test Plans (ITPs), quality procedures, and inspection checklists.
- Oversee quality inspections of:
- Medium-voltage and low-voltage electrical systems
- Switchgear and transformers
- Cable tray systems
- Grounding and bonding systems
- Process tool electrical installations
- Cleanroom electrical infrastructure
- Review electrical drawings, specifications, submittals, and turnover documentation for compliance.
- Manage non-conformance reports (NCRs), corrective actions, and root cause investigations.
- Coordinate and witness electrical testing activities including continuity, insulation resistance, grounding, functional, and commissioning tests.
- Track quality metrics and provide regular quality performance reports to project leadership and the client.
- Ensure complete and accurate quality records, inspection reports, and turnover documentation.
- Support commissioning, startup, and final project turnover activities.
- Conduct internal audits and subcontractor quality assessments.
- Participate in project planning, safety meetings, and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Maintain strong communication and working relationships with owners, engineers, contractors, subcontractors, and commissioning teams.
